Maqam, as described, is usually a program of melodic modes Utilized in standard Arabic music. Each individual maqam has its own set of melodic principles and features, and musicians make use of them as The premise for improvisation and composition.

On the remaining hand aspect, Every class of strings passes about a series of compact brass levers which have been accustomed to make microtonal modifications in pitch. Because the qanun only incorporates 8 notes for each octave, the participant at first sets the levers to produce the scale from the setting up maqam. Once the participant needs to modulate to another maqam, they have oud perfume to switch some levers backwards and forwards with the still left hand when playing with the best hand. Quick modulation may also be reached by utilizing the fingernail of the left thumb to briefly increase the tuning of some strings.
Historically, the Buzuq was performed as being a solo instrument. It later on turned part of the standard Arabic ensemble where by it’s performed with other string instruments. These days, the Buzuq is a popular instrument in modern day Lebanese and Syrian music.
